Correcting poor branch spacing involves several tasks aimed at improving the overall health and appearance of your trees and shrubs. Our service typically includes:
- Assessment: A thorough evaluation of your trees and shrubs to identify areas with poor branch spacing.
- Pruning: Selective trimming of branches to create a balanced growth pattern and allow for better air circulation and sunlight exposure.
- Thinning: Removing excess branches to reduce overcrowding and promote healthy growth.
- Shaping: Ensuring that the remaining branches grow in a way that enhances the tree’s natural form.
Key benefits
- Appearance: Well-spaced branches improve the aesthetic appeal of your landscape, making your home more inviting.
- Durability: Proper spacing helps trees and shrubs withstand harsh weather conditions, reducing the risk of breakage.
- Safety: Eliminating overcrowded branches mitigates the risk of falling limbs, protecting your property and loved ones.
- Eco-friendly: Healthier trees contribute to a better environment by improving air quality and supporting local wildlife.
